Abstract: A window control system includes a switch and a motor controller. The switch is manipulated by an operator and transmits signals based on the manipulation. The motor controller receives signals from the switch, determines a preset position from the signals, and commands a motor to move a window to the preset position. The preset position is one of at least three preset positions either programmed by a manufacturer or customized by the operator.

Abstract: A rotary dial assembly including a dial portion and a base portion. The dial portion has a knob extending from a first side of the dial portion. An outer detent profile and an inner detent profile are on a second side of the dial portion that is opposite to the first side. The inner detent profile is closer to a center of the dial portion than the outer detent profile. The outer detent profile includes a plurality of outer detents, and the inner detent profile includes a plurality of inner detents. The base portion includes an outer detent engaging member movable to selectively engage the outer detent profile, and an inner detent engaging member movable to selectively engage the inner detent profile.

Abstract: A system and method are provided and include light source projectors with positional actuators mounted on a subject vehicle. A controller controls the light source projectors and the positional actuators to project at least one laser line on a roadway upon which the subject vehicle is traveling. A location of the at least one laser line corresponds to at least one blind spot alert area of the subject vehicle.

Abstract: A system for providing ticket based authorized entry of a mobile access device includes a memory, a transceiver and a control module. The memory stores an access code of a ticket of an event to be accessed by the mobile access device. The mobile access device also stores the access code. The control module: determines an amount of time since the ticket was purchased or an amount of time since the access code of the ticket was last updated; and updates the access code stored in the memory and signals the mobile access device via the transceiver to update the access code stored at the mobile access device in response to the amount of time since the ticket was purchased exceeding a first predetermined amount of time or the amount of time since the access code of the ticket was last updated exceeding a second predetermined amount of time.

Abstract: A mobile access device includes a memory, a transceiver and a control module. The memory is configured to store incident information. The transceiver is configured to report the incident information to a relay station. The transceiver is at least one of ultra-wideband enabled or personal area network enabled. The control module is configured to: execute an emergency alerting application; transmit an alert signal from the mobile access device to the relay station indicating an incident has occurred; collect the incident information including at least one of (i) capturing audio or video of the incident, or (ii) receiving a descriptive comments from a user of the mobile access device; generate a report message including the incident information; and perform countermeasures including sending the report message to the relay station. At least one of the alert signal or the report message includes a unique signal identifier.

Abstract: A display assembly including a first display surface in a first plane and a second display surface in a second plane. The second plane overlaps and is vertically offset from the first plane. A control device is mounted over the first display surface and includes the second display surface. The display assembly is configured to simultaneously project images onto both the first display surface and the second display surface.

Abstract: A user interface system including a display and a control module. The control module displays a plurality of active tiles in an active area of the display, and displays a plurality of inactive tiles in an inactive area of the display. An inactive tile selected by a user is moved to the active area, and an application associated with the selected tile is activated. An active tile having a priority level that is lower than a priority level of the selected tile is moved to the inactive area. In the active area, the tile having the lower priority level is replaced with the selected tile having the higher priority level. The inactive tiles of the inactive area are arranged in order of decreasing priority.

Abstract: A system and method are provided and include a light source projector with a positional actuator mounted on a subject vehicle that projects laser lines on a roadway upon which the subject vehicle is traveling. A controller receives steering angle data from a steering system of the subject vehicle, the steering angle data corresponding to a steering angle of the subject vehicle. The controller determines a turning path of the subject vehicle based on the steering angle data and controls the positional actuator to project the laser lines on the roadway to correspond to the determined turning path of the subject vehicle.

Abstract: A light conductor device receives light from a light source. The light conductor includes a radial conductor including an annular body, a conductor base, and outer segments. The annular body extends in a circumferential direction. The conductor base extends from the annular body inward in a radial direction. The conductor base extends in the circumferential direction. Each of the outer segments extends from the annular body outward in the radial direction. The outer segments are arranged in the circumferential direction and distant from each other in the circumferential direction. The annular body is located between the conductor base and the outer segments in the radial direction to bridge the conductor base and the outer segments into a single piece.
